#a12c2e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a12c2e is composed of 63.1% red, 17.3%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.7% magenta, 71.4%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 359 degrees, a saturation of 57.1% and a lightness of 40.2%. #a12c2e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ff585c with #430000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#a12c2e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070202 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a12c2e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6363 is the less saturated color, while #c80508 is the most saturated one.
